Your Role as a Leader in Therapy
Your impactful journey involves :
Assisting the Director of Therapy Operations in the daily
operations of the therapy team, including scheduling, orientation,
training, and communication with the therapy staff and hospital
departments.
Providing direct care to patients and
building rewarding relationships by understanding each patients
physical, mental, and emotional needs to aid in their recovery.
Celebrating patient victories along the way.
Qualifications
Current licensure or certification required by state regulations.
CPR certification required or must be obtained within 30
days of hire within this role.
Bachelors or Masters
degree from an accredited therapy program required.
Minimum of three years of experience in occupational / physical
therapy or leadership, with a minimum of two years of clinical
experience.
Active on Therapy Clinical Ladder (when
eligible) or specialty professional certifications preferred.
